The Edinburgh World Heritage Tour covers the UNESCO World Heritage Site of the Old and New Town focussing on Edinburgh as a City of Contrasts Fire and Ice; Past and Present; Rich and Poor; and Urban and Rural. Let your Guide show Edinburgh as a unique city with the contrasts reflecting its geography, people, history and landscape. Live guided in English only. MacTour City Tour
An unforgettable experience combining a live guided tour of Edinburgh’s key sights with the traditional style of a vintage Routemaster bus. The tour delves in to Edinburgh’s past as it tours around the Old Town, look out for the stunning view across Holyrood Park and the city’s extinct volcano, Arthur’s Seat as you venture down Regent Road . MAJESTIC TOURS
Leave the city centre behind and head to the coast at Newhaven through the Georgian New Town with stops for the Royal Botanic Garden Edinburgh and The Royal Yacht Britannia. This multi-language tour offers commentary through headphones in English, Gaelic, French , German, Italian, Spanish, Portuguese, Japanese, Mandarin Chinese and Russian. The tour returns to the city centre via The Palace of Holyroodhouse and the Canongate section of the Royal Mile.
